A 37-year-old man will appear at court this morning (2 November) charged with one count of attempted murder and two counts of assault following three incidents on the London Underground on Thursday 27 October.
Donovan Kenlyn, of North Circular Road, Ealing, was arrested on 31 October in connection to the incidents, and has been remanded in custody to appear at Westminster Magistrates’ Court today.
Detectives continue to appeal for anyone who may have witnessed two assaults at Finchley Road station and another assault at Baker Street Underground station to get in touch with BTP by texting 61016 or calling 0800 40 50 40 quoting reference 210 of 27/10/22.
